Understanding Rhyming in Assamese Poetry

In Assamese poetry, rhyme is known as Antyaksari (অন্ত্যাক্সরী), which refers to the repetition of similar sounds at the end of two or more lines. Rhymes in Assamese are typically formed based on the ending syllables of words, similar to English poetry. These rhymes add rhythm and harmony, making poems more engaging and memorable.

Common Types of Rhymes in Assamese

1. Perfect Rhymes (পূর্ণ মিল)

Perfect rhymes occur when the final syllables of two words sound exactly the same. These are the most commonly used rhymes in Assamese poetry.

2. Slant Rhymes (আংশিক মিল)

Slant rhymes, also called near rhymes, occur when the ending sounds are similar but not identical. These are subtle and used for artistic effect.

3. Eye Rhymes (চক্ষুমিল)

Eye rhymes are words that look similar in their written form but differ in pronunciation. Though less common, they are sometimes used in Assamese poetry, especially in modern compositions.

How to Identify and Use Rhyming Words in Assamese

To effectively use rhyming words in Assamese poetry:

  1. Listen to Assamese Poems and Songs: Exposure to authentic materials will help you recognize common rhyme patterns.
  2. Practice Matching Endings: Write down words and group them by similar endings to discover natural rhymes.
  3. Use a Dictionary: Assamese rhyming dictionaries or online resources can help you find suitable words.
  4. Experiment with Sound: Read your lines aloud to check for rhythmic harmony.
